Who Owns LAFC?

Los Angeles FC (LAFC) is owned by one of the most high-profile and star-studded ownership consortiums in Major League Soccer history. The club operates under MLS’s single-entity ownership model, in which all clubs are technically owned by the league but controlled by individual investor-operator groups. Larry Berg serves as lead managing owner, while Brandon Beck (co-founder of video game company Riot Games) and Bennett Rosenthal (private equity executive) serve as co-managing owners. Peter Guber, the veteran film producer and sports investor who also co-owns the Golden State Warriors, serves as Executive Chairman. The ownership group includes more than 20 investors total, including NBA legend Magic Johnson, actor and comedian Will Ferrell, soccer icon Mia Hamm, and former MLB star Nomar Garciaparra.

About the Key Owners

Larry Berg is the lead managing owner and the driving operational force behind LAFC’s day-to-day leadership and strategic direction. Brandon Beck, co-founder of Riot Games (the company behind League of Legends), brought Silicon Valley credibility and a passion for building globally recognized brands. Peter Guber — a Hollywood producer whose credits include Batman and Rain Man — brings deep sports ownership experience as a co-owner of the Golden State Warriors (NBA), LA Dodgers (MLB), and Los Angeles Lakers (minority). LAFC’s celebrity and executive ownership coalition was instrumental in building the club’s brand into one of the most recognized in American soccer.

Frequently Asked Questions

Who owns LAFC?

LAFC is owned by a large consortium of investors led by Larry Berg (lead managing owner), Brandon Beck and Bennett Rosenthal (co-managing owners), and Peter Guber (executive chairman). Notable investors include Magic Johnson, Will Ferrell, Mia Hamm, and Nomar Garciaparra.

Is LAFC publicly traded?

No. LAFC is a privately held MLS club. MLS itself operates as a single-entity league where investor-operators hold private ownership stakes in their clubs.

What stadium does LAFC play in?

LAFC plays at BMO Stadium (formerly Banc of California Stadium) in Los Angeles — a soccer-specific venue the club opened in 2018.

Has LAFC won the MLS Cup?

Yes. LAFC won the MLS Cup in 2022, defeating the Philadelphia Union in a dramatic penalty shootout — the club’s first MLS Cup title.
